If you refuse to sign a citation, you may still be legally obligated to comply with the citation's requirements. Refusing to sign a citation could lead to further legal consequences, such as being taken into custody or facing additional charges. It is generally advised to comply with the instructions on the citation and seek legal advice if needed.
